  It’s that time of the season!!!   Yes Jim . . . not kidding . . .   First, the predictions:   Hagerty vs LHP West Orange vs Bishop Moore All Saints Academy vs Newsome Sickles vs Tampa Jesuit, Plant or Berkeley Prep   The only real miss was Lakeland taking down All Saints Academy and the wimp out on District 15, but All Hail Berkeley with their first District crown!   Hagerty Travels to Lake Highland Prep   17-1 Hagerty was truly one of the big surprises of Florida lacrosse this year after finishing 11-10 last year.  They lost their first game against Lake Mary and then ran the table.  It’s not an easy season to analyze as they did not play the other three teams in this sub-region but do have some nice road wins at Buchholz and Boone.  This is a rematch of last year’s surprise Final 16 game and LHP did handle them comfortably twice last year. This is not your older brother’s LHP of the past five years as their record is loaded with inconsistency.  In their losses to their tougher opponents they did not score double digits in 5 of the 6 losses and in the 6th they gave up 23 goals.  But this is a different level for Hagerty to reach for and the schedule they played did not prepare them for this matchup. Prediction:  LHP 14 – Hagerty 7   West Orange Travels to Bishop Moore   This is a heck of a first round game, not only to see, but to analyze too.  They did meet late in the season and BM came away with the 15-7 home win.  That cuts both ways . . . one team that is confident and one team that has now seen what they need to do. 17-2 West Orange opened with an excellent win over Boone and then kept going, beating up on a lot of middle of the road teams until they got to late March, where they lost to both Lake Mary and Bishop Moore.  They got back on track in the District and now face BM for the second time in 2 weeks.  Lots of offensive firepower but can they score against the better teams is the true question.  They need to make this a high scoring game to get the win. 16-2 Bishop Moore is on a streak of their own and has some very impressive wins, including a road win over Benjamin.  Road losses to Ponte Vedra by 3 and LHP by a last minute goal are the only blemishes.  In some ways this is a trap game for them, trying to avoid a mental letdown versus a team they comfortably beat while avoiding looking ahead to the potential LHP rematch. Prediction:  Bishop Moore avoids looking past this one and wins 12-9.   Lakeland Travels to Newsome   These two teams combined for a 30-1 record but frankly neither played much if a schedule. 15-1 Lakeland survived a 17-16 OT shootout at All Saints Academy to make their way to the brackets in their first year of varsity status and that deserves a shout out.  But their only loss was a 2OT home loss to a Sickles team that Newsome beat handily.  It was a great run and the experience will be a nice starting point for next year. 15-0 Newsome returns to the bracket after last year’s Final 16 run before losing to Plant.  This was pertty much a one game season and the victory over Plant looks better now after Plant’s district win over Tampa Jesuit.  The offense hit double digits in all their games. Prediction:  Newsome 15 – Lakeland 5 as the Newsome experience and program success make the difference   Berkeley Prep Travels to Steinbrenner   What a tough one to call here.  On paper this looks like it should be fairly easy for Berkeley Prep as they have the better wins. Until you look at February 28th . . . when Steinbrenner took down Berkeley in OT on their field. Their only big victory of the season, until the District final upset of Sickles. Steinbrenner was hammered by Plant while Berkeley beat Plant twice. This almost sounds like the Steinbrenner win is a candidate for Upset of the Year and it might well be.  i have to treat it as such, just a one-off.   Prediction:  Berkeley Prep gets revenge with an 11-5 win   That makes the second round look like:   LHP vs Bishop Moore Berkeley Prep vs Newsome   That’s a nice set up for the regional semis . . .
